TEMP TO HIRE OPPORTUNITY
As a Fabricator/Tool Maker, you will be a crucial part of our operations, ensuring that a quality product is available to our customers when they need them. Your work will directly affect people's lives!
Key Responsibilities
Complete fabrication of Composite (fiberglass and Carbon Fiber) Tools from the ground up (Tool Masters, Layup Tools, Form Dies, trim & Drill Fixtures) in both dry and prepreg systems.
Fabrication and assembly of aluminum jigs and fixtures.
Qualifications
Min. of 3 years direct experience with composite tool building.
Experience and/or knowledge in curing and autoclave processing for the production of composite tools is highly preferred.
Ability physically conduct all standard labor requirements needed to build the above said tool(s).
Able to read, interpret, and work from tool designs and specs.
Must be able to rework/repair and/or modify existing composite tools and their associated tooling (masters, trim & drill fixtures).
